Singer Spyro urges Nigerians to fight for the country and discourage interference from other countries

 

Spyro has told Nigerians that it is in their hands to fight for the country and foreign countries who claim they want to save Nigeria are only coming to “kill, steal, and destroy”. 

The singer urged all Nigerians, including celebrities, to ensure that the country does not descend into war.

He also told celebrities that now is not the time to be silent because if war erupts, citizens would be too busy fighting to survive that they won’t have time to listen to their songs.

He wrote: “This is a very critical moment in this country and it’s not a time for anyone with platform to keep quiet. There is no need to be forming now…

“WAR in a country threatens everyone. Guess what superstar, every surviving person will be too busy looking for what to eat and no one will have time to listen to music, watch movies/ contents,go to Church/ Mosque, talkless do business.

“So Mr & Mrs Celeb, Pastor, lmam, Business owner, Content Creator, now is the time to use your platform to demand accountability from the government, WHAT ARE THEY DOING ABOUT THE CURRENT SITUATION ???

“No one is coming to save US, they are only coming to KILL, STEAL AND DESTROY.

“Rememer war takes the people and without the people, no platform/ influence, so use the PLATFORM now while it counts.”

He added: “I know it looks like a savior is coming but the Devil always disguises as an angel of light. His actual aim is to STEAL, KILL & DESTROY o. What better time to use our platforms than now to demand that the government do the necessary to avoid this danger looming.”
